12 ר medical department Candidates must give in their names to the Dean of the Medical Department at least seven clear days before the exami- nation No Student shall be permitted to hold two offices at the Hospital at the same time No Student shall be allowed to fill the office of Clinical Clerk or Dresser to Physician or Surgeon to In-patients unless he shall have previously passed the Anatomy and Physiology Examination of the Conjoint Board or its equivalent The appointments of Out-patients' Clinical Clerks and Dressers will be given to those Students in order of merit who have worked most diligently in the Anatomical and Physiological Departments and In-patient Clerks and Dressers will be selected according to the diligence with which they have performed their previous duties at the Hospital Special Certificates will be given to each Student who shall have filled any office in King's College Hospital to the satis- taction of the Medical Officer or Officers under whom he may have served Application for such certificates must be made to the Dean on the expiration of the period of service No Student shall receive certificate who has not attended regularly during the entire six months of his appointment If from any cause any gentleman shall be obliged to resign his appointment he shall immediately give notice in writing both to the Dean of the Medical Department and to the Secretary of the Hospital If any Resident Medical Officer or his Assistant be pre- vented from attending to his duty for period of more than six hours he shall apply for leave of absence to the Hospital Committee in writing Such application shall state the name of the gentleman who proposes to supply his place and shall be initialled by the Physician or Surgeon in charge for the day in token of his approval If the emergency is pressing the Secretary shall be authorised to act upon the application which shall be laid before the Committee at their next meeting
